Output 3e622c768ba4fc5ffe4665b03cfb06bbd386c66d00761bd668888f113b5ba21d:12

value
3353922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b72aea507fd5f26ee98e7dc86802f1446f94eca OP_EQUAL
address
3Jn9fg8FW67NmyfyXPXFHkbJzxyWagM6bD
transaction
3e622c768ba4fc5ffe4665b03cfb06bbd386c66d00761bd668888f113b5ba21d
spent
true